## Configuration

The Murmurhawk ingest service is extremely chatty, so we sample logs before shipping them. `LOG_SAMPLE_RATE` controls the fraction kept (default 0.05); support can raise it temporarily when debugging a customer issue, but please set it back. Sampled logs are forwarded to the Lanternview aggregator, which rejects unauthenticated writers. The forwarder reads its aggregator credential from the service env file, so make sure it contains this line:

sealed setting: VAULT_KEY29=d204df291b03523ba6280623e36c4

Onboarding: Retrying Failed Exports in Hollowbeam. When a customer export fails, check the export ledger first — most failures are transient storage timeouts and clear on retry. Use the Retry button once; repeated retries duplicate rows. Exports stuck in 'queued' for over an hour should be escalated to the pipeline team. To retry exports from the sealed archive tier, unlock the archive console with the recovery passphrase below.

unlock words, yafof-haduf: istdor-kelath-wendor

Handover note — to driver's coordinator

Mira, taking over from Dolan here. The sealed exam papers for the Harwick Institute sitting are boxed and banded in the strongroom, shelf two. Box must stay sealed until the invigilator signs at the other end. Driver is booked through Pellwright Secure Carriage for 07:00. The confidential courier hand-over instruction follows below.

handover note for tawep-kahof: the tammir silwyn courier leaves the druox ralael kelys drumir sormir olidor julmir sorael ledger at gate 4573 under passcode 562512

## Authentication

shrinkctl talks to the Pixelvane resize farm. No interactive login. Set the key in your shell profile or pass it with the --auth flag. Keys are scoped per environment; staging keys will 403 against prod. Rotation happens monthly; if batch jobs start failing with auth errors at month boundary, grab the fresh key from the vault page first. For emergency on-call use, the current prod key is provided below.

app token of fajop-fahif = qvz4-AnML